For Thursday's disaster-recovery drill we will fail over the Pylonmetric ingest tier and verify that zstd-compressed telemetry payloads decompress correctly on the standby cluster in the Varnholm region. Please observe that compression dictionaries are versioned and pinned; a mismatch silently corrupts counters, which is precisely what the drill should surface. The standby decompression keyring stays sealed until drill start. To unseal it, the operator enters the recovery phrase recorded immediately below.

recovery phrase for yahap-faduf: sorion-kasath-briath-gorius-ulaael-zorvan-aldiel-quenwyn-casdor-framir-julwyn-novvan-zorox

LockerLink handles the laundry-locker access flow for all Tumbletide sites. Each release must be rolled out during the overnight window, since open locker sessions cannot survive a restart. Deploy the new image to the staging pool first, run the door-actuation smoke test, then promote to production. After promotion, verify that badge scans resolve within two seconds at the Marlow Street pilot site. The service reads its settings at boot only, so confirm them before restarting. The current production configuration values are listed below.

settings of fahag-haduf:
[ulaox]
port = 8443
region = south-2
host = ulaox.lumiccorp.internal
timeout_ms = 500
retries = 8

## Support

The Copperwick circuit breaker sits between us and the Tallowbird upstream API. If Tallowbird starts flaking, the breaker trips after five consecutive failures and half-opens every 30 seconds — don't panic, that's working as intended. As release manager, just confirm the breaker dashboard is green before shipping. If it's stuck open for more than ten minutes, or the thresholds look wrong for a release window, ping the Copperwick maintainers at the address below.

pager mailbox: holius@nelvrogrid.internal